What does repaster mean?
Repaster means (obsolete) One who takes a repast, or light meal..

if any fellow of this house, being a commoner, or repaster, should, within the precincts of this house, wear any cloak, bootes and spurrs, or long hair, to pay for every offence 5s. for a fine, and also be put out of commons.
Order that "none of this company shall bring any repaster to the reader's drinking or dinner, the reader and stewards only excepted, upon pain of 10s.
(2) That every repaster pay 2ᵈ ob the repast.
